April 24,1944 - June 26th 2016



Rusty was born April 24th, 1944 as the second Son to Jim and Ethel Hendrick in Kewahee, Il. After graduating from Savanna HS in Savanna, Il, he attended the University of Wisconsin at Platteville ,WS. Rusty was a Vietnam Veteran. After his Tour of Duty, he moved to So. California working various job’sRusty moved to So. Lake Tahoe in 1971, starting his Career in the Food and Beverage Casino IndustryIn 1982 moved to Carson City and worked at the Carson Casino’s

In 1984 he opened his Own Store, “Clancy’s Cork and Cue”Rusty was a “Great Pool Player” avid Harley Rider, Golfer and Skier. He was famous for his “Nights on the Town” with his “Buddies” Rusty retired from his Casino Career at the Fandango in 2014He is survived by his younger brother, Rod (Nancy) Hendrick and his girlfriend, Valarie Mosley.. numerous nieces and nephews, and of course his “Buddies”His ‘Celebration of Life’ will be held at the Fandango (Dukes), Tues July 12th 6:00PMAny of you who crossed paths with this Great Human Being are Invited!!!
